Freshness

Freshness is one of the most important factors in determining the quality of your coffee. If you're purchasing your beans in bulk or from an individual roaster, it's crucial that they are fresh and ready to use. This is because fresh coffee beans are more flavourful and are less prone to oxidation. To extend the shelf life of your coffee beans, it is essential to store them correctly.

Depending on the kind of coffee maker you have you might be in a position to grind your own beans prior to using them in the making process. Bean to cup machines come with a hopper you can place your beans. They will then automatically grind them into the proper size for brewing. They are then transferred into a brewing chamber where hot water will be added, which results in an instant cup of coffee.

The best method to determine the freshness of your coffee beans is to smell the beans. The beans must have a strong and pleasant aroma that promises a tasty cup of coffee. If the beans don't have an intense and pleasant scent, they are likely past their prime. They should be thrown away.

You can also examine the beans' colour and appearance. A good quality batch of beans should be dark brown in color and have a glimmer to them. They should also have a consistent shape and size. If the beans appear to have a dull color or have shrink, they're over their prime.

You can also test the freshness of the product by placing a small amount into a plastic bag, and sealing it tightly. Place it on the counter overnight. If the beans are fresh they will puff due to the outgassing of carbon dioxide. If they're flat, then the beans are not fresh anymore.

There are a variety of arabica coffee beans with each one having distinct flavor and characteristics. These varieties are distinguished by their region of origin and is an important aspect of their overall cup quality. Certain varieties are heirlooms that have been handed down through generations, while others were developed by crossing various species of Coffea. These hybrids are designed to allow them to grow at higher altitudes, and to resist insects like coffee leaf rust.

SL28 is a popular hybrid of Typica & French Mission. This variety is resistant to drought and has excellent cup quality. It is also resistant to rust. Catimor is a different arabica variety, which is a hybrid of Caturra and Timor. It is capable of surviving high altitudes and produces large beans, which are often referred to as elephant beans.
